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Damage Repair
Catching subfloor water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ent potential health risks.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show mold growth or water damage in your subfloor. If you notice unusual smells,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If you notice your flooring is uneven or damaged, it’s crucial to address the issue before it worsens.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ceiling can show water damage in your subfloor.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age, such as cracks or holes in your subfloor, is a clear indication of a problem that needs immediate attention.
Increased Energy Bills
Increased energy bills can be a sign of subfloor water damage. If you notice a sudden spike in your energy bills,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your flooring can show subfloor water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s crucial to address the issue before it worsens.

Subfloor Water Damage Repair Cost in Roy, UT
The cost of subfloor water damage repair can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Roy, UT. Here are some estimated price ranges for common subfloor water damage repairs: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Subfloor repair and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of subfloor material |
| Flooding installation |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ring material |
| Dehumidification and drying equipment rental | $200 – $1,000 | Duration of rental, type of equipment |
| Subfloor inspection and assessment |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of repair |
| Emergency response and c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
